    Welcome to Penthouse 6E at 107-113 W 25th Street, a stunning Chelsea loft that embodies the epitome of loft living. This one-bedroom, one-bathroom home spans an expansive 1,100 square feet and features a top-of-the-line renovation, original pressed tin ceilings, and prewar details that exude character and charm. As you enter, you'll be greeted by an abundance of natural light streaming through the oversized south-facing windows, illuminating the space cre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. The 11-foot pressed tin ceilings add an air of grandeur, while the hardwood floors and custom cabinetry throughout provide a touch of elegance. The high-end renovation is evident in every corner of this quintessential loft. The chef's kitchen has been recently renovated, boasting high-end appliances such as Liebherr and Bosch, including a new full-size fridge and dishwasher. The central island serves as both a breakfast bar and a complement to the open plan dining room, which can comfortably accommodate a table for ten guests. The living room, generously sized for entertaining, offers flexibility as it can double as an office space or a convertible second bedroom for guests. The bathroom is a true retreat, featuring a stunning high-pressure shower and exquisite Restoration Hardware finishes. It also provides ample storage for all your personal items, ensuring a clutter-free oasis. Situated on the top floor of a well-managed co-op building, this penthouse apartment offers privacy and tranquility. You'll appreciate the recently updated roof, which is one floor up from the home, enhancing the overall appeal of this unique space and giving you the essence of a private outdoor terrace! The building itself boasts a range of amenities, including video intercom, new key-locked elevators, a bicycle room, a laundry room, and additional storage options. After recent major capital improvements, the building is now fully modernized. The location of 107 - 113 West 25th Street is truly unbeatable. Nestled between Madison Square Park and the Chelsea Gallery district, this co-op is centrally located with easy access to major transportation hubs, including F, M, 1, N, R, C, E, and Path trains. You'll also find yourself surrounded by fine dining establishments, premier shopping destinations, and renowned food markets such as Eataly, Fairway and Whole Foods.
